Just Reenlisted for Fort Carson for 4 years, signed contract but no orders yet. Heard Germany was open so my question is what process and how hard is it to cancel orders and get Germany for new assignment?

Has to be done through retention due to it being tied to your reenlistment. Branch cannot adjust retention requisitions. Definitely doable though.

First, if Fort Carson is the duty station of choice on your contract and you no longer desire that assignment, see your career counselor to waive your reenlistment commitment and deletion of assignment. A deletion of a retention assignment requires a 4187 endorsed through your command. Once your reenlistment assignment is deleted, contact your branch for the assignment you want now. Keep in mind there are rules that the branch must follow that differ from what retention can do. The reason retention will not entertain changing your assignment is because if every Soldier that changed their mind after they reenlisted about their location of choice, HRC retention would spend all their days trying to accommodate all the changes, it is not practical. The bottom line is see your career counselor.
